Ever since I did my first review on a TV show, I have wanted to do a review/ impression of Once Upon a Time. The show is currently on its 3rd season, but for those who are not familiar with this ABC show, below is a little bit of the plot from seasons 1 and 2.

Season 1 (Source http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Once_Upon_a_Time_(season_1)

The show is based on the theory that there is an alternate universe where every classic fairy tale character exists—a world that has a loose connection to our world. On the night of her 28th birthday, bail bonds collector Emma Swan is reunited with Henry Mills- the son she gave up for adoption ten years ago—and takes him back to his hometown of Storybrooke, Maine- a place where nothing is what it seems.

Henry has in his possession a large book of fairy tales and is convinced that Emma is the daughter of Snow White and Prince Charming who sent her away so she would be protected from a powerful curse enacted by the Evil Queen, a curse in which she is the only one with a happy ending. It's because of the curse that everyone in Storybrooke is frozen in time with no memories of their former selves—except for the Queen, who is Storybrooke's mayor and Henry's adoptive mother Regina Mills. Emma refuses to believe a word of Henry's "theory" and returns Henry home, but then decides to remain in the New England town...and causes the hands of the clock tower to move for the first time in 28 years. As Emma stays in Storybrooke and soon becomes Sheriff following the sudden death of Graham Humbert, Regina's antagonistic attitude raises her suspicions and prompt her to move in with Henry's teacher Mary Margaret Blanchard, who is really her mother Snow White...

Snow and Charming reunite with each other and Regina returns to her mansion alone as Emma begins to wonder why no one is returning to the Other World since the curse is broken. Rumplestiltskin reunites with his true love Belle and takes her to a Wishing Well deep in the heart of the forest, a well with the power to restore that which one had lost. He takes the potion and drops it into the well, causing a purple cloud to emerge and consume Storybrooke as the Clock Tower strikes 8:15.

About Whodunnit?

"Whodunnit? is a murder mystery reality competition television series broadcast on ABC. The series premiered on June 23, 2013, and is currently airing its first season. The series follows 13 guests, one of whom is secretly the "killer," living in a Beverly Hills mansion named Rue Manor. They are guided by the butler, Giles who also acts as the show's host. Within the show's fiction, the guests, along with Giles and two maids, are trapped by the killer within the house grounds until they determine who the killer is. The killer sends messages to Giles to relay to the surviving guests, informing them of their situation and cryptic instructions for determining his or her identity.

Each episode, at least one guest is "murdered" (through staged events by production) by the killer, either while the victim is alone or through pre-arranged circumstances while the remaining guests are congregated as to avoid revealing their identity. After the shock of the event, Giles offers the remaining guests an opportunity to search one of three areas (usually the crime scene, the last known whereabouts, or the morgue containing the victim's body) to discover clues about how the murder was carried out. Guests are free to select which area to search though are limited to only one area, with a limited amount of time, and confined to the bounds set by production. Guests then participate in a riddle challenge that leads them in a competitive search through the mansion. The guest who is able to complete the challenge receives an additional clue that may greatly help in solving how the murder was committed.

Later, guests are individually taken to a private room where, in monologue, they describe to the unseen killer how they believe the murder took place and make an accusation as to who the killer is. During dinner, Giles presents a message from the killer. The message states which guest had the most correct theory and is subsequently spared from being the killer's next victim. The message then fully explains how the murder was completed. After this, Giles hands an envelope to each remaining guest. Those receiving cards with the word "Spared" performed well enough to advance to the next episode. The lowest-scoring guest, along with at least one other low-scoring guest will receive a card with the word "Scared." The killer may attempt to mislead the other guests by receiving a "Scared" card as well, though the killer cannot be eliminated. The killer will then eliminate the lowest-scoring guest(s) by "killing" him or her, in turn setting up the murder to be solved in the next episode. In the finale, the guest who survives to the end and unmasks the killer will leave the estate with $250,000." (Source: http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Whodunnit%3F_(U.S._TV_series)

"Starring top chefs Anthony Bourdain, Nigella Lawson, Ludo Lefebvre, and Brian Malarky, The Taste has all the flavor of your favorite cooking shows paired with the fire of competition. Each Chef has chosen a team of four contestants to mentor through the competition, but when the time comes for tasting, they do it blindly."
